Government must keep close watch
on Forth Bridge congestion
11/2/08
Margaret Smith MSP has called for close monitoring
of traffic levels on and around the Forth Bridge following today’s
abolition of the bridge tolls. Studies have shown that the removal
of tolls could lead to an increase of up to 21% in the traffic using
the bridge, causing increased congestion and longer queues.
Commenting, the Edinburgh West MSP said:
“While I welcome
the benefits which the toll removal will bring for many commuters in
the area, I’m sure that many will also share my concerns about
the impact on the local traffic and the environment.
“Having pressed the Transport Minister
throughout the passage of the Abolition of Bridge Tolls Bill for action
to tackle potential traffic and environmental problems, I am pleased
that the Government have committed to creating a priority bus lane.
“Nevertheless, it is essential that traffic
levels on the bridge are closely monitored and that any problems resulting
from toll abolition are dealt with quickly and effectively by the Scottish
Government.”
